The Hood-Penn Museum features a variety of scenes showcasing early life in the shire including a pub scene, a shop/hardware store scene, a petrol station/garage scene, a kitchen scene, a bedroom scene and a blacksmith/farm workshop scene.
A vibrating mine tunnel is also included within the museum that gives visitors an idea of what life in an early Westonian gold mine would have been like. The museum also incorporates a display area and visitors are free to wander to their hearts content.
